The most frustrating thing about the whole Lucic thing to me is he stated he wanted to play with McDavid.. and we still gave him max term, a huge cap hit, and a NMC. We had the leverage and still ended up on the wrong end of it. Chia man..

And for those smart asses out there who are saying "I knew this would happen, but didn't think this quickly"... everyone assumed Lucic would eventually "break down" physically, which he hasn't. This isn't a physical issue or a skating issue, it was purely confidence and he even stated this himself at the end of the year. Anyone who watches the Oilers would know that his problems were making dumb decisions with the puck and not handling it properly. He very clearly had no confidence last season and a change in scenery would benefit.. simple as that. Pretty annoyed with the amount of ignorance I've seen on here regarding Lucic.

Dustin Brown turned it around this year at 33, I might be one of the biggest Lucic haters on the Oil board but I still think he has 20-25G and 50-55 point seasons left, just probably not with the Oilers. I actually think Lucic is capable of producing throughout the remaining 5 years of his contract. He's very durable and in great shape. Just was never a fit with the Oilers.
